Weight Watchers Rolls Out 'Momentum' Weight Loss Plan

Wednesday, January 07, 2009

Weight Watchers International, Inc., a provider of weight-management services, announced the launch of their new program - Momentum - a weight loss plan that it said can help people stay in control of their eating habits while teaching them how to eat smarter portions, make healthier choices and stay more satisfied, all key in achieving weight loss success.

Weight Watchers said its new Momentum program provides resources for people to understand and address the practical, physical and emotional issues that can lead to weight gain. With strategies to conquer hunger and the ability to tailor the plan to fit into one's own life, Momentum provides people with more tools and resources to succeed in adopting a healthier lifestyle.

According to a release, Momentum program tackles physical hunger head-on by helping people identify foods that can keep them satisfied for longer; thus helping them stay in control for long-term, sustainable weight loss.

"Following a food plan that enables you to make healthier choices without feeling deprived is incredibly helpful when losing weight," explained Karen Miller-Kovach, MS, RD, Chief Scientific Officer, Weight Watchers International. "Many people delay getting started on a weight-loss plan because they fear being hungry. With Momentum, there is no need to delay because it makes the connection between POINTS values and healthy, filling foods for you.

Having this understanding is not only helpful with weight loss, but also with keeping the weight off because the eating patterns taught with Momentum lead to an overall healthier lifestyle. Our successful members have told us that they feel different when eating lean proteins and whole grains versus something like fried food or processed foods and they love seeing the impact those foods have on their success."
